Not sure this is the correct forum but here goes.

Signed up to Ultimate Volt as a replacement for Ultimate Oomph when contract finished end of December / early January 2022. No email or letter yet about rising prices on VM side but had an email from O2 for increases of over 10% from April. 

Is that correct or should the total bill remain at £99.99 split £74.99 and £25 for the 18 months of the contract ?

The O2 SIM will rise with the RPI + 3.9% as set out in the O2 T&Cs. This is built into the way the O2 contract works for all O2 customers (and the same now applies for Virgin Mobile plans where they're not included in the Oomph bundle billing)

The cable services will follow the price set out in your contract unless or until you're notified of a variation.

Ultimate Volt is billed in two parts and that should have been explained when you changed over, as it's certainly made clear to new customers taking out any Volt bundle that there is a Virgin Media bill and separate O2 bill.

That contract you've posted is for Virgin Media services only - so the Mobile part is for Virgin Mobile. As Ultimate Volt doesn't come with Virgin Mobile then that's why it's not included

You should have received separate contract information from O2 for your SIM when you took it out.
